The first few movies based on video games didn’t exactly give a great reputation to the genre. However the fourth video game movie to ever be made was Mortal Kombat, and it didn’t do too poorly at the box office-- meaning that the FIFTH video game movie ever made was a sequel! It… it wasn’t great.
Mortal Kombat Annihilation raises a ton of questions. Like why did a bunch of the original actors quit? Why were the events of the first movie undone in just a few seconds? Why are is there an underground hamster ball network all of a sudden? Who hired these actors? Why do all the dead characters have identical brothers? What’s with that mud wrestling scene? Did a cameraman just attack Liu Kang?!
To answer all these questions and more, step inside the pitch meeting that led to Mortal Kombat: Annihilation! It’ll be super easy, barely an inconvenience.
